Wiktionary英語版での「epicure」の意味 |
epicure
出典:『Wiktionary』 (2025/10/02 15:37 UTC 版)
語源
From Epicurus, the name of an Ancient Greek philosopher who advocated such a lifestyle.
名詞
- A person who takes particular pleasure in fine food and drink.
